So. Here's a question for you. How much space / quota do you give your staff for their My Documents?
At our place it is unlimited. However, i would like to put in a limit so staff have to be more careful on what they store. I would probably go for 5-10gb if i had the choice but its up to the manager who want to keep it as unlimited at the mo.

Unlimited but the majority of staff accounts are reasonable - Music, IT and Graphics teachers appear to take the most space.

Currently unlimted however its getting out of hand, we are adding 5GB per week at times!

Unlimited, but...
Things have been better since I've been policing the storage of photos. Now they're kept on the Media share and people don't save them in their home drives as they have this nasty tendancy to disappear without warning.
It is in our AUP that photos won't be kept in home drives and the photo dleeting fairy does it with the blessing of the HT (I'm not owning up to doing it)

Originally, 8 years ago they were given 100MB. Staff who have been here as long (or longer) have had theirs gradually increase in line with the files they need to store. When we upgraded to CC4 with a SAN in February of this year, all staff are given a default 500MB quota (apart from those who already used more than that).
3GB, most are nowhere near that though. I also have quotas on the their faculty folders on the shared area. The reason I have strict quotas is I have more storage space than backup capacity.....
6GB here, which is vastly more than enough for most - just a couple of staff had about 5.5GB (mostly junk/personal files/photos) so they had to rationalise a bit when I set it up. That does mean I have 200% storage allocated though...

Unlimited so long as it's relevant to work, same as the kids.
Most staff have aronund 800MB-1GB. The problem with staff laptops is that they take them home, treat them as personal laptops and put all their personal music/photos on. I've been telling them not to and deleted a load of music last week (no complaints yet >). Some staff have huge .pst files so I end up increasing their quotas. I keep telling them that they don't need 8GB of emails!!
